Yeah, i know the experiment that you are talking about. I have one:
1. Find two or three sites in your area that show different degrees of compaction. Some examples might be a driveway, a footpath, an oval and a garden.
2. Cut the two ends out an empty tin and place it firmly over the soil of a sample site.
3. Measure 500mL of water and pour this into the can.
4. Start timing immediately and record the amount of time the water takes to enter the soil.
5. Repeat this procedure for each soil sample site.

We did a soil compaction one at school, much easier than that.

Get a spike and a tube. Hold the tube over the ground. Drop the spike. Measuere how far it went in.
